"The book provides insights from the 2nd International Conference on Communication, Computing and Networking organized by the Department of Computer Science and Engineering, National Institute of Technical Teachers Training and Research, Chandigarh, India on March 29–30, 2018. The book includes contributions in which researchers, engineers, and academicians as well as industrial professionals from around the globe presented their research findings and development activities in the field of Computing Technologies, Wireless Networks, Information Security, Image Processing and Data Science. The book provides opportunities for the readers to explore the literature, identify gaps in the existing works and propose new ideas for research."

"This book presents comprehensive coverage of current and emerging multiple access, random access, and waveform design techniques for 5G wireless networks and beyond. A definitive reference for researchers in these fields, the book describes recent research from academia, industry, and standardization bodies. The book is an all-encompassing treatment of these areas addressing orthogonal multiple access and waveform design, non-orthogonal multiple access (NOMA) via power, code, and other domains, and orthogonal, non-orthogonal, and grant-free random access. The book builds its foundations on state of the art research papers, measurements, and experimental results from a variety of sources."

"Salah satu dampak dari pandemi COVID-19 adalah peralihan kegiatan olahraga secara tatap muka ke komunikasi termediasi komputer. Penelitian ini bertujuan untuk mendeskripsikan aspek-aspek komunikasi yang menunjang kehadiran sosial berdasarkan penilaian penggiat olahraga dalam kegiatan olahraga daring pada masa pandemi COVID-19. Penelitian ini merupakan studi deskriptif yang menggunakan pendekatan kualitatif dan strategi penelitian studi kasus. Pengumpulan data dilakukan dengan mewawancarai empat penggiat olahraga dan analisis konten terhadap publikasi akun Instagram milik pusat kebugaran di Jakarta. Peneliti menemukan bahwa kehadiran sosial dalam kegiatan olahraga daring bergantung pada sinkronitas komunikasi termediasi komputer dan peran instruktur dalam memberikan umpan balik. Meskipun para informan memiliki kesan positif terhadap kehadiran sosial dalam kegiatan olahraga daring, mereka tidak merasa puas dengan kondisi tersebut. Hal ini terlihat dari pilihan mereka untuk tetap berolahraga secara tatap muka pada masa pandemi COVID-19.

The COVID-19 pandemic has changed people’s workout practices from in person method into computer-mediated communication. This research describes communication aspects to understand social presence of workout activities in a computer-mediated environment through the lense of Indonesian sports enthusiasts during COVID-19 pandemic. This research is a descriptive study employing qualitative approach of case study, and data are collected through in-depth interviews and digital documentation of Instagram contents which are published by five workout studios in Jakarta. Findings show that social presence depends on the synchronicity of communication and the role of other people who are involved in mediated workouts. Although workout experience through computer-mediated communication has positive responses, participants are not fully satisfied with this condition as they prefer face-to-face of offline environment."
